The Christmas celebration for children of the Saint-Esprit Early Childhood Education and Development Center in Koudougou, BURKINA FASO, took place on December 20, 2025, in a festive atmosphere…
The toddlers of kindergarten and the schoolchildren of CP1 arrived all cheerful, accompanied by their parents. The ceremony began at 8 a.m. with an opening prayer followed by a welcome from the director, Sister Eugénie P ALENFO.
This festive time was composed of a parade of CP1 students, each wearing a traditional costume of their choice, followed by a Nativity mime presented by the main section accompanied by the choir ‘angel voices’ from kindergarten; poems were proclaimed: one by the middle section with the title ‘my country’, and the others by the small section including ‘the tomato’, ‘I am proud’ and ‘my in-laws’. Most of the subjects addressed by these poems were patriotic. The day was punctuated by dances, sketches and playback revealing the talents of the children of CP1 and the toddlers. After these performances, they all received gifts from ‘Santa Claus’. That’s how the ceremony ended.
It was a very beautiful and pleasant celebration for all the children and us for those of us who accompanied them. I was proud of them: I really appreciated their childlike nature, amazed by the smile on everyone’s face. God bless them!
